After Man City lose again, what are the worst Premier League title defenses ever?
Share on FacebookShare on Twitter



Toe Poke writer Chris Wright reports on Manchester City’s struggles, falling to a 2-1 defeat against Aston Villa and now sitting in sixth place in the Premier League table. Despite their poor form, City fans can take solace in the fact that their current situation is not as dire as some of the worst-ever Premier League title defenses, such as Leicester City finishing 12th in 2016-17. Guardiola’s side are now just four points above midtable after 17 matches.
